What is the difference between new and used API 5ct J55 Pipe?

In the oil and gas industry, API 5CT J55 pipes are widely used due to their specific properties and suitability for various downhole applications. Material and Manufacturing

New API 5CT J55 pipes are manufactured according to the strict standards set by the American Petroleum Institute (API). The manufacturing process involves carefully selected raw materials, usually high - quality steel. These raw materials are processed through a series of steps, including melting, casting, rolling, and heat treatment.

During the melting process, the steel is refined to ensure the correct chemical composition. The casting step shapes the molten steel into billets or blooms, which are then rolled into pipes of the desired size. Heat treatment is a critical stage that enhances the mechanical properties of the pipe, such as its strength and toughness. New pipes are produced with the latest manufacturing techniques and quality control measures, which ensure consistency in their properties and dimensions.

On the other hand, used API 5CT J55 pipes have already been in service. Their original manufacturing quality was also subject to API standards, but over time, they may have been exposed to various environmental and operational conditions. The material of used pipes may have undergone changes due to factors like corrosion, wear, and stress during their service life. For example, if a used pipe has been in a corrosive environment, the outer or inner surface of the pipe may have lost some of its thickness, which can affect its structural integrity.

Physical Appearance

New API 5CT J55 pipes typically have a smooth and clean surface. They have a uniform color and finish, free from visible defects such as cracks, pits, or dents. The dimensions of new pipes are precisely controlled, and they meet the exact specifications required by the API 5CT standard. The ends of new pipes are usually cut and beveled neatly, ready for welding or connection to other components in the oil well system.

Used pipes, however, may show signs of wear and tear. The surface of used pipes may be rough, with rust or scale deposits. There could be visible scratches, gouges, or dents caused by handling, installation, or the operation in the wellbore. The bevels at the ends of used pipes may be damaged or worn, which can make the connection process more challenging. In some cases, used pipes may have been repaired, and these repair marks can also be observed on the surface.

Mechanical Properties

New API 5CT J55 pipes have well - defined mechanical properties. They have a minimum yield strength of 55,000 psi (379 MPa) and a minimum tensile strength of 75,000 psi (517 MPa) according to the API 5CT standard. These properties are determined through rigorous testing during the manufacturing process, including tensile tests, hardness tests, and impact tests.

As used pipes have been subjected to different loads and environmental conditions, their mechanical properties may have changed. Corrosion can reduce the cross - sectional area of the pipe, which in turn decreases its strength. Fatigue caused by cyclic loading can also lead to a reduction in the pipe's toughness and ductility. When using used pipes, it is essential to conduct non - destructive testing and mechanical property testing to ensure that they still meet the required standards for the intended application.

Cost

One of the significant differences between new and used API 5CT J55 pipes is the cost. New pipes generally have a higher price tag. This is because of the cost of raw materials, the manufacturing process, and the quality control measures involved. The production of new pipes requires significant investment in equipment, labor, and energy.

Used pipes, on the other hand, are usually more cost - effective. They are available at a lower price, which can be an attractive option for projects with budget constraints. However, it is important to note that the cost savings of using used pipes need to be weighed against the potential risks associated with their condition. If a used pipe fails due to its deteriorated condition, it can lead to costly repairs and production downtime.

Availability

New API 5CT J55 pipes are readily available from manufacturers and suppliers. They can be ordered in different sizes and quantities according to the customer's requirements. Manufacturers usually maintain a certain level of inventory to meet the market demand. In addition, new pipes can be customized to some extent, for example, with special coatings or end connections.

The availability of used pipes may be more limited. Their supply depends on the decommissioning of oil wells and the recycling of pipes. The quantity and size of used pipes may not always match the customer's needs. Also, the quality of used pipes can vary significantly, and it may take more time and effort to find suitable used pipes that meet the required standards.

Application Suitability

New API 5CT J55 pipes are often preferred for new oil well projects or applications where high - quality and reliable pipes are required. They are suitable for critical applications such as the production casing in deep wells, where the pipe needs to withstand high pressure and stress. New pipes are also a better choice for projects with strict environmental and safety requirements, as their properties are well - known and predictable.

Used pipes can be used in less critical applications or in situations where cost is a major concern. For example, they can be used in temporary well structures or in areas where the operational conditions are relatively mild. However, before using used pipes, a thorough inspection and evaluation should be carried out to ensure that they are fit for the intended purpose.
